A group portrait of men and boys posed in front of the office of the Newport Waterworks. Three men are seated at the front of the group and are holding a large pair of pliers across their laps. Some of the other men and boys are holding various tools. A building with a sign for Holloway's Photographic Parlor is visible behind the office.
